Zulu is a 2013 French-South African crime film directed by Jérôme Salle, starring Orlando Bloom and Forest Whitaker. It was selected as the closing film at the 2013 Cannes Film Festival. It is partly based on Project Coast, the program for biological and chemical weapons of the South African apartheid regime, and the book Zulu by author Caryl Férey, winner of the 2008 French Grand Prix for Best Crime Novel.

In the film, three homicide detectives investigate the murder of a young woman. The murder seems connected to the distribution of a new form of methamphetamine and to a Cold War-era project concerning the development of biological weapons.
